WARNING
Always ride at a slow speed when the ATV is in
four-wheel-drive differential gear lock, and al-
low extra time and distance for maneuvers.
All wheels turn at the same speed when the dif-
ferential is locked, so it takes more effort to
turn the ATV. The effort needed to turn increas-
es with the riding speed. You may lose control
and have an accident if you cannot make a
sharp enough turn for the speed you are trav-
eling.

On-Command drive switch "2WD/4WD"
(YFM70KPXJ / YFM70KPAJ / YFM70KPHJ /
YFM70KPSJ)
Stop the ATV and push this switch to change from
two-wheel drive to four-wheel drive or vice versa.
Select the appropriate drive according to the ter-
rain and riding conditions.
 "2WD" (two-wheel drive): power is supplied to
the rear wheels only, giving a smooth ride and
fuel economy.
 "4WD" (four-wheel drive): power is supplied to
the front and rear wheels, giving increased trac-
tion.
EWB00164
WARNING
Always stop the ATV before changing from
two-wheel drive to four-wheel drive and vice
versa. The ATV handles differently in two-
wheel drive than in four-wheel drive in some
circumstances. Changing from two-wheel
drive to four-wheel drive or vice versa while
moving may cause the ATV to unexpectedly
handle differently. This could distract the oper-
ator and increase the risk of losing control and
of causing an accident.
